Tailoring Frontend Design to Meet the Specific Needs and Workflows of B2B Clients vs. Individual Consumers
When crafting frontend designs, tailoring the user interface and experience to your target audience is crucial. Designing for B2B clients versus individual consumers involves addressing fundamentally different needs, workflows, and expectations. By aligning your frontend strategy with these differences, you can boost usability, adoption, and long-term engagement.
1. Understanding Distinct User Profiles and Workflows in B2B vs. B2C
B2B: Role-Based, Workflow-Intensive Users
B2B users operate within structured organizational roles — such as procurement officers, analysts, and IT admins — each requiring interfaces that support complex, goal-driven tasks embedded in broader workflows. The frontend must accommodate role-specific permissions, collaboration, and data accuracy over extended project durations.
- Design must support multi-user workflows and permission hierarchies.
- Efficiency and error reduction are paramount.
- Interfaces often facilitate ongoing projects across sessions.
B2C: Individual Consumers with Diverse Motivations
B2C audiences are varied individuals seeking intuitive, emotionally engaging, and fast experiences for personal use. Their sessions tend to be short, goals immediate, and tolerance for friction low.
- Focus on simplicity, brand appeal, and quick feature access.
- Emotional design elements drive engagement.
- Interfaces support spontaneous, goal-oriented interactions.
2. Conduct Deep User Research and Develop Detailed Personas Reflecting B2B Workflows
Effective B2B frontend design requires comprehensive understanding of organizational workflow nuances:
- Map end-to-end workflows to identify dependencies and workflow bottlenecks.
- Interview multiple stakeholders, including decision-makers and end-users.
- Create role-specific personas with detailed responsibilities and pain points.
In contrast, B2C user research emphasizes demographic segmentation, motivations, and behavior patterns.
Example: In a B2B SaaS analytics platform, distinct personas like Data Scientists and Marketing Managers each need tailored dashboard experiences and data access controls.
3. Prioritize Features Aligned with Business Impact and User Workflow Complexity
B2B Feature Priorities
- Automate repetitive and manual tasks.
- Enable extensive customization and role-based configurations.
- Support multi-user collaboration and audit trails.
- Integrate seamlessly with enterprise systems like CRMs (Salesforce) and ERPs (SAP).
B2C Feature Priorities
- Emphasize ease of use and instant gratification.
- Enable fast onboarding without tutorials.
- Incorporate engagement mechanics like gamification and social sharing.
- Streamline critical flows such as checkout and registration.
4. Design UI That Matches Complexity for B2B and Simplicity for B2C
B2B Frontend UI Design
- Dashboards with customizable and multi-panel layouts.
- Advanced data visualization tools suited for analytics.
- Robust filtering, search, and data export features.
- Context-sensitive help embedded in the UI.
Use progressive disclosure to hide complexity until needed, reducing cognitive overload.
B2C Frontend UI Design
- Clean, visually appealing layouts prioritizing clarity.
- Mobile-first approach due to predominant mobile usage.
- Micro-interactions to enhance delight and engagement.
- Short, intuitive forms to maximize conversion rates.
5. Enable Customization and Flexibility According to Business Needs
B2B: High Customization for Unique Processes
- Configurable dashboards and reports.
- Custom workflows and access controls aligned with organizational roles.
- White-label or branding options to match corporate identity.
- Flexible integrations with third-party tools and APIs.
B2C: Personalization for User Experience Enhancement
- AI-driven content and product recommendations.
- Personal profiles, preferences, wishlists, and saved items.
- Behavioral-based personalized notifications.
6. Prioritize Performance and Scalability Specific to B2B Environments
B2B Requirements
- Optimize for high data throughput and concurrent user loads.
- Design scalable architectures supporting multi-user collaboration.
- Emphasize robust security and compliance protocols.
- Ensure high availability and disaster recovery mechanisms.
B2C Requirements
- Prioritize fast loading and responsiveness.
- Use techniques like lazy loading and CDN distribution for global reach.
- Optimize assets for varying devices and network conditions.
7. Provide Onboarding and Training Tailored to User Expectations
B2B Onboarding
- Structured, multi-step onboarding journeys.
- Inline walkthroughs, guided tutorials, and video training.
- Access to dedicated customer success managers.
- Sandbox environments for hands-on learning.
B2C Onboarding
- Minimize friction with single sign-on (SSO) or social login.
- Quick guided tours or tooltips.
- Allow effortless guest or trial usage.
8. Implement Feedback Loops That Engage Business Stakeholders and End Users
B2B Feedback Mechanisms
- Regular business reviews and stakeholder check-ins.
- Feature request portals and usage analytics.
- Role-based surveys crafted via tools like Zigpoll.
B2C Feedback Channels
- In-app ratings and comments.
- Real-time social media and app store monitoring.
- A/B testing alongside heatmaps and session replay analytics.
9. Address Security and Compliance Through Design
B2B Compliance
- Support complex regulatory needs including GDPR, HIPAA, and sector-specific standards.
- Implement multi-factor authentication and granular permissions.
- Provide audit trails and compliance reporting tools.
B2C Privacy and Trust
- Simple, clear privacy controls.
- Transparent communications regarding data use.
- Secure payment processing and encrypted transactions.
10. Support Workflow Automation and Seamless Integrations in B2B
B2B Integration Needs
- Robust APIs for ERP, CRM, and inventory system interoperability.
- Automated approval routing and alert mechanisms.
- Data import/export features.
B2C Integration Needs
- Primarily focus on social login and payment gateway integrations.
- Less emphasis on cross-system synchronization.
11. Manage Updates and Rollouts According to User and Organizational Needs
B2B Update Strategy
- Controlled, staged rollouts with beta testing.
- Early communication of changes.
- Detailed release notes and user training.
- Rollback options for critical features.
B2C Update Strategy
- Frequent, incremental updates with minimal disruption.
- Feature flags and A/B tests to validate changes.
- In-app notifications or newsletters for major updates.
12. Facilitate Collaboration for B2B and Social Sharing for B2C
B2B Collaboration Features
- Real-time co-editing.
- Commenting, tagging, and approval workflows.
- Version control for documents and data.
B2C Social Features
- Content sharing and social media integration.
- Community forums.
- User-generated content and ratings.
13. Ensure Accessibility Based on Contexts and Obligations
B2B Accessibility
- Legal compliance with standards like Section 508.
- Keyboard navigation and screen reader compatibility.
- Alternative text, captions, and high-contrast modes.
B2C Accessibility
- Inclusive design for diverse audiences.
- Mobile accessibility emphasis.
- Adjustable font sizes and voice controls.
14. Align Branding and Visual Design to Corporate vs. Consumer Expectations
B2B Branding
- Professional aesthetics with muted colors and clean typography.
- White-label or theming options to reflect client identity.
- Minimal animations to maintain focus.
B2C Branding
- Vibrant, expressive colors and imagery.
- Storytelling and emotional design elements.
- Engaging animations and micro-interactions.
15. Measure Success With Appropriate KPIs for B2B and B2C
B2B Metrics
- Workflow time savings.
- Accuracy and error reduction.
- User adoption and retention within enterprises.
- Return on investment (ROI).
B2C Metrics
- Daily and monthly active users (DAU/MAU).
- Conversion and churn rates.
- Customer satisfaction scores.
- Virality and referral metrics.
Conclusion
Tailoring frontend design to address the specific needs and workflows of B2B clients compared to individual consumers requires a strategic and nuanced approach. From user research and feature prioritization to UI complexity, onboarding, and feedback mechanisms, each aspect demands adaptation to the different user contexts and business objectives.
Leveraging targeted tools like Zigpoll for structured B2B feedback and Hotjar or Google Analytics for B2C behavior insights can empower data-driven design decisions.
By investing in empathy-driven, role-aware design tailored to your audience — whether enterprise users or everyday consumers — you can create frontend experiences that are not only functional but also highly engaging and aligned with user workflows and business goals.